I followed the instructions in the Limesurvey online manual ( manual.limesurvey.org/Upgrading_from_a_previous_version ) when trying to upgrade from v2.00+ 130325 to v2.50+ 160314. The installation was successful and then the admin login page came up. I entered the login details but the following error came on the screen: "CDbCommand failed to execute the SQL statement: SQLSTATE[42S22]: Column not found: 1054 Unknown column 't.allowjumps' in 'field list'".
I then restored the database from the backup I created before upgrading and tried again by restarting the browser. The database upgrade screen came up and the upgrade was successful (same as before). However, same thing happened as before i.e. the above error message came up. Can you please suggest something as we are in the process of setting up a survey and this is a bit frustrating. Thanks

I managed to fix the problem. I enabled debugging in the config file and then tried to access the admin login screen. I found that there was some issue with the default template files. So I copied the default template folder again and now it works.

I was able to get rid of the message :
Having set debug mode to 2 in config.php, I logged in and saved the exiting surveys with "default" template.
I had very few existing surveys, else I would have changed the whole template column with phpmyadmin from existing templates used which are no more available to "default"
After that, resetting the debug to 0 and everything was OK

I indeed mean the default public template. My existing surveys were using the "limespired" template which doesn't exist anymore in the latest versions.
Under debug mode, these surveys were displayed as being built with the "default" template. Saving the survey was modifying the mysql field. Once there were no more "limespired" in the database, I was enable to login without the debug mode and without the error message.
Did you take some screenshot ? To report the bug ?
As my error "CDbCommand failed to execute the SQL statement: SQLSTATE[42S22]: Column not found: 1054 Unknown column 't.allowjumps' in 'field list'". was already described in this article (and at least one other -https://www.limesurvey.org/de/foren/installation-a-update-issues/106950-cannot-update-from-1-92-to-2-51-3) i had perhaps erroneously believed the bug already reported, and also I don't categorize this strictly as a bug.
Simply modify the upgrade help by saying that old templates should be changed by new existing ones before migrating or the database update tool should reset existing template choices by "default"
